Boyd Group Reports Sales Up 4.2% in 2024

March 19, 2025 By CollisionWeek Editor

Addition of new locations lifts revenue as same store sales declined year-over-year. Boyd Group Services Inc. (TSE: BYD) announced sales increased by 4.2% to $3.1 billion in 2024 from $2.9 billion in 2023. The result included incremental sales from new locations of $187.2 million, partially offset by same-store sales declines of 1.8%. Fiscal 2024 recognized […]

US Property/Casualty Industry Swings to Underwriting Profit of $22.9 Billion in 2024

March 18, 2025 By CollisionWeek Editor

Result marks first gain in four years. The U.S. property/casualty (P/C) industry recorded a $22.9 billion net underwriting gain in 2024, signifying the segment’s first underwriting profit since 2020, and marking a substantial swing from the $21.3 billion loss recorded in the prior year, according to a new AM Best report.
